Abstract
The invention discloses an electric vehicle battery heat preservation reminding device and belongs to the field of electronic detection. The device comprises a power circuit for power supply, a singlechip control circuit, a digital temperature sensor and an LED (Light Emitting Diode) lamp, wherein the digital temperature sensor is connected with an I/O (Input/Output) port of the singlechip control circuit through a single bus; and the LED lamp is connected with a signal output end of the singlechip control circuit. The electric vehicle battery heat preservation reminding device is arranged on an electric vehicle, the singlechip control circuit acquires the ambient temperature value through the digital temperature sensor and judges the temperature value through a program, and when the temperature value is lower than 25 DEG C, the singlechip control circuit lights the LED lamp and reminds a user to take heat preservation measures on the battery, and the phenomenon that the electric quantity of the battery is influenced due to extremely low temperature is avoided.

Background technology
At present, electric motor car has become the vehicles that people are in daily use, the capacity of battery of electric vehicle and the height of its temperature have certain relation, calculate as normal temperature with 25 degrees centigrade, when the every decline 1 of temperature is spent, the capacity of battery approximately descends 0.8%, so, when temperature is lower than 25 degrees centigrade, should take certain Insulation (such as loading onto insulation cladding in the battery outside) to battery of electric vehicle, avoid the electric weight of battery to receive impact, yet most people is easy to ignore this point.Summary of the invention

Embodiment
Below in conjunction with accompanying drawing technical scheme of the present invention is done in further detail introduction:
This practical new structured flowchart comprises power circuit, single chip machine controlling circuit, digital temperature sensor, LED lamp, Nixie tube drive circuit and the first charactron that is arranged in order from left to right, the second charactron and the 3rd charactron for power supply as shown in Figure 1; Described digital temperature sensor is connected with the I/O mouth of single chip machine controlling circuit by monobus, and the mode by the monobus communication sends to single chip machine controlling circuit with the temperature value that gathers; Described digital temperature sensor can be the DS18B20 of DALLAS company.Described LED lamp is connected with the signal output part of single chip machine controlling circuit; The signal output part of described single chip machine controlling circuit is connected with the signal input part of Nixie tube drive circuit; Described the first charactron, the second charactron and the 3rd charactron are connected respectively to the signal output part of Nixie tube drive circuit; Described the first charactron, the second charactron and the 3rd charactron are respectively applied to the sign bit of displays temperature value, ten and individual position; Described single chip machine controlling circuit carries out the demonstration of temperature by three charactrons of Nixie tube drive circuit control.
The present invention is installed near the instrument panel of electric vehicle, when the user powers on to electric motor car, this device is started working, single chip machine controlling circuit obtains temperature value on every side by digital temperature sensor, and this temperature value is shown to the user by three charactrons, when this temperature value is lower than 25 degrees centigrade, single chip machine controlling circuit is lighted the LED lamp, reminding user is taked Insulation to battery, and when this temperature value was higher than 25 degrees centigrade, single chip machine controlling circuit extinguished the LED lamp.
